The Commentaries by Julius Caesar contains eight books on the Gallic War in addition to all three books on the Civil War. Brilliantly translated, these commentaries provide an account of the many extraordinary events of these wars, brought to life by the words of Julius Caesar himself. If you have ever wondered about the events and thoughts that shaped the mind of Caesar, these commentaries will provide you with that insight.

Caesar was considered to be a prolific writer, even during his own time. He had a masterful talent with language and provides a path into the thoughts of the notorious ruler's life. This historic document gives us a glimpse into the battles that crushed entire populations and secured Caesar's place in history. The Commentaries by Julius Caesar is perfect for those who love history and want to experience it from an insider's perspective.
